NASA Explores Open Source at Summit
CIO Insight - As the U.S. government explores revamping its IT infrastructure, open source and the help of the volunteer community could be its saving grace.
NASA has a simple, one-word answer for those who have ever asked any of the following questions: Does the U.S. government use open-source software in research, testing
and production? Does it develop its own software and work within a
community in an open-source manner? And does it distribute open-source software back to the community, once
it's been vetted and sanctioned as ready for prime time by federal IT
chiefs?
The answer to each of the above, of course, is yes. But legal caveats,
fine print and the amorphous character of software itself make it much
more complicated than all that.
